Understanding the Membrane-Based Water Purification Process

Water Purification Process Diagram

This diagram clearly illustrates how tap water is transformed into pure water using a membrane-based filtration system. Incoming tap water, laden with a wide range of contaminants including bacteria, viruses, pesticides, radioactive materials, and dissolved solids, is directed towards a specialized membrane. This membrane effectively blocks nearly all harmful impurities, allowing only the clean water to pass through and flow into a holding tank. The magnified view highlights the membrane's ability to filter out even microscopic particles as small as 0.001 microns, ensuring a high level of purification.
